Stanford Lecturer Teaches Impromptu Speaking Skills

On January 14, 2026, Stanford lecturer Matt Abrahams discusses strategies for impromptu speaking on the HBR IdeaCast podcast, drawing on his book and HBR article. He outlines techniques to remain calm, craft a concise message, and leave a strong impression in unscripted settings, offering practical guidance for leaders and professionals who must speak without preparation.
